#abbd14 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#abbd14 is composed of 67.1% red, 74.1%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 89.4%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 66.4 degrees, a saturation of 80.9% and a lightness of 41%. #abbd14 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ff28 with #577b00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c00.

Shades and Tints of #abbd14

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0c01 is the darkest color, while #fefef9 is the lightest one.
